About Flynas

Flynas Airlines started out as Nas Air in the year 2007 and acquired 20 Airbus A320 aircraft to kick start its operations. Then in the year 2013, Nas Air was renamed to the present Flynas Airlines. Flynas Airlines currently has a fleet of thirty aircraft that operate twelve hundred flights every week covering a mammoth of thirty-five destinations across Asia, Africa, and Europe. But this is just the beginning, as the airline is planning to grow exponentially by purchasing a hundred and twenty new Airbus aircraft to increase its flight capacity. Domestic Destinations Covered by Flynas

Flynas flies to eleven domestic airports within Saudi Arabia. Jeddah being the airline’s hub, its secondary hubs are based at Dammam, Riyadh and Medina. Other destinations it flies to are:

  • Abha Regional Airport, Abha
  • Al-Jawf Domestic Airport, Al-Jawf
  • King Fahad International Airport, Dammam
  • Prince Nayef Regional Airport, Gassim
  • Ha”il Regional Airport, Ha”il
  • King Abdulaziz International Airport, Jeddah
  • Jizan Regional Airport, Jizan
  • Prince Mohammad Bin Abdulaziz International Airport, Medina
  • Gurayat Domestic Airport, Qarayyat
  • King Khalid International Airport, Riyadh
  • Tabuk Regional Airport, Tabuk

Check-in Process in Flynas

All the travelers flying with Flynas Airlines should arrive at the check-in on-site counter at least 3 hours before the scheduled flight departure. Check-in and bag drop counters shut down prior to the scheduled departure of the specific flight. You can also online check-in or through the Flynas mobile application with ease between 48 hours to 4 hours prior to flight departure. You will need to give your reference number, email address or last name at the time of booking.

Luggage Charges and Allowances

1 piece of checked luggage cannot be large than 75*33*50 cm dimensions. Premium Economy Class and Economy Class travelers are allowed 1 piece of checked luggage not more than 30 kilograms and 20 kilograms respectively. Travelers of Business Class are allowed 2 pieces of checked luggage, less than 25 kilograms each. All travelers are allowed 1 piece carry-on luggage not exceeding 55*36*23 cm and a small size bag (such as a backpack, a laptop bag, and a handbag) with a total weight of 7 kilograms.
